Backed by Science, Loved by Users

Red light therapy works by delivering specific wavelengths of light into the skin and deeper tissues. This stimulates cellular energy production, boosts collagen, improves circulation, and reduces inflammation. Clinical studies have shown positive effects on conditions such as acne, fine lines, joint pain, and even seasonal depression.

Users report glowing skin, faster recovery after workouts, improved mood, and better sleep—making RLT a popular choice among wellness enthusiasts, biohackers, and beauty experts alike.
